Transaction 38577de94022819cb3903aaf6c774c665a5c644335d8d4968db79ed4756eea10
1 Input
1 Output
-
38577de94022819cb3903aaf6c774c665a5c644335d8d4968db79ed4756eea10:0
- value
- 23974208
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c765c126f2a7e0fd5ec643101d111b3ff929c015 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KBKNCepW1Bup9vCnT3ykH6J6PFUx2nmoX